The invention belongs to the field of vehicle suspensions, and particularly relates to an inflation and deflation system, an oil gas suspension system capable of automatically adjusting pressure and a pressure adjusting method.The inflation and deflation system comprises an air supply device, a first oil source mechanism, a second oil source mechanism and a valve assembly, the air supply device comprises an oil cavity and an air cavity, and an oil discharge port of the oil cavity of the air supply device is provided with a first control valve; a second control valve and a third control valve which are connected in series are arranged at an air vent of an air cavity of the air supply device; the oil conveying end of the first oil source mechanism is connected with an oil liquid cavity of the air supply device; the first output end of the valve assembly is connected with the third control valve, and the second output end of the valve assembly is connected with the first control valve and the second control valve. The oil conveying end of the second oil source mechanism is connected with the input end of the valve assembly. The problem that the compressible stroke of a double-cavity energy accumulator is insufficient when a vehicle is heavy-loaded is solved; by changing the rigidity characteristic of the hydro-pneumatic suspension when the vehicle is heavy-loaded, the problem that the rigidity of the hydro-pneumatic suspension is too large under the heavy-load working condition is solved, and the comfort of the vehicle is improved.
